Can a two year old be taught manners?

The best way to teach your toddler manners is to be an inspiring role model and focus on getting the idea of manners across to them. She needs to learn that there are acceptable and unacceptable ways to behave – for instance, if you want your toddler to be polite to you, then you need to be polite to them to get the message across.

Because your two year old aspires to be just like Mum and Dad, you and your spouse can go a long way by simply being polite to each other. Saying “excuse me,” “please,” and “thank you,” when necessary, your toddler will eventually emulate your behaviour.

You can start teaching your toddler the basics of good manners soon after her first birthday, by teaching her those “magic” words, “please,” and “thank you.” It might take them a while before they gets the hang of it, but again, if you and your spouse use this form of politeness habitually, then your toddler will eventually start saying it automatically as well.
